Transaction 68f059acd2da56fdbb2439b3fd0c143da53d84ae741d64af157b14cc7a77151b

2 Input
2 Outputs
  • 68f059acd2da56fdbb2439b3fd0c143da53d84ae741d64af157b14cc7a77151b:0
  • value  1166918
    address  1DLDxo3kBnGCJP1y7kUyicQ7MvpG9udUrZ
  • 68f059acd2da56fdbb2439b3fd0c143da53d84ae741d64af157b14cc7a77151b:1
  • value  3352574
    address  121ek9PEadLCdZ1zzFeM6H7Bxr5NYTvanv